Lead-acid batteries have been a staple in energy storage for decades, but their limitations are becoming more apparent as we seek efficiency and environmental sustainability. In contrast, lead-acid-free energy storage units leverage modern technologies, including lithium-ion and flow battery systems, to offer enhanced performance.

Higher Efficiency and Performance

Lead-acid-free energy storage units typically have higher round-trip efficiency compared to their lead-acid counterparts. While lead-acid batteries often have energy efficiencies in the range of 70-80%, lead-acid-free solutions can achieve efficiencies exceeding 90%. This means more of the energy generated by solar panels or other renewable sources is available for instant use, creating a more efficient overall energy system.

Longer Lifespan

Durability is another strong suit of lead-acid-free energy storage units. Where a traditional lead-acid battery might last around 3-5 years, modern alternatives can enjoy lifespans of 10-15 years or even longer, depending on usage and maintenance. This longevity not only provides users with a cost-effective solution over time but also reduces the frequency of replacements, minimizing waste.

Greater Temperature Range and Safety

Lead-acid-free energy storage units generally offer superior performance across a wider range of temperatures. They are less susceptible to issues like thermal runaway, which can pose safety concerns in extreme conditions—issues that are more pronounced in lead-acid batteries. This makes lead-acid-free units suitable for various environments, from hot, arid regions to colder climates.

Minimal Maintenance Requirements

Maintenance is a significant consideration for any energy storage solution. Lead-acid batteries generally require regular checks and maintenance to ensure optimal performance, while lead-acid-free energy storage units are designed to be low-maintenance. This feature frees users from the hassle of regular upkeep and expensive service costs.

Improved Cycle Life

The cycle life of a lead-acid-free energy storage unit greatly surpasses that of traditional batteries. A cycle refers to one full charge and discharge of the battery. Many lead-acid-free solutions can handle thousands of cycles without significant degradation in performance. This capacity means users can draw on their stored energy frequently without worrying about rapid wear and tear.
